Experience:
Ms. Carroll concentrates her practice in intellectual property litigation, including patent, trademark, trade dress, trade secret and unfair competition matters. She also handles other business litigation matters, and has extensive trial experience in federal and state courts, arbitration, and mediation. Her clients are in the manufacturing, medical, electronics, and food industries. She regularly serves as outside legal counsel to a number of Massachusetts and New Hampshire companies, and also serves as U.S. legal counsel for several Canadian companies.
